missing from home as police become increasingly concerned for his welfare. David Nelson, 47, was reported missing from the village of Bonnybridge, near Denny in Falkirk.
He was last seen around 4.50pm on Thursday July 22 at his home address in Highland Dykes Crescent. David has been described as 5ft 10ins in height, of a slim build.
He is bald and has a beard, according to Police Scotland.
